Leather, stripes, and a darling blue rug! A formal dining room gets a coastal makeover just in time for summer entertaining. While I adore the drapery and gorgeous leather dining chairs, the stunning blue rug is certainly my favorite detail! The rug is completely customizable and made to order, which means we were able to select the ideal size for the unique space. A perfectly sized rug gives the room a more formal look. The homeowner has a bit of blue in each room of her open home, creating a cohesive calm that pulls everything together.
